Located in
central California, lies the Stanislaus National Forest.
You can
fish in over 800 miles of rivers and streams, enjoy a
comfortable
cabin, stay in a campground, or hike into the
backcountry
seeking pristine solitude.

The Stepladder Mountains Wilderness now
contains a total of 83,536 acres and is managed by the Bureau of Land
Management.
All of the wilderness is in the state of
California.

Stoddard
Valley Off-Highway Vehicle Area offers a diverse
landscape
for off-highway vehicle recreation. The area is
characterized by steep rocky mountains, rolling hills, open valleys, and
winding sandy washes.

The Stone
Lakes National Wildlife Refuge, located south of
Sacramento,
California, lies within the Sacramento-San Joaquin
delta, the
destination of thousands of migrating waterfowl,
shorebirds,
and other water birds. The refuge was established in
1994
